There's no place like home for West Delaware, who bounced back after a loss on the road on Wednesday. They never let the South Tama County Trojans get on the board and left with a 10-0 win on Monday. The result was nothing new for the Hawks, who have now won ten games by six runs or more so far this season.
West Delaware's victory was their third straight at home, which pushed their record up to 22-11. The home wins came thanks in part to their hitting performance across that stretch, as they averaged 9.3 runs over those games. As for South Tama County, they are on a 12-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 1-24.
The teams didn't have to wait long for a rematch: West Delaware beat the Trojans by a score of 14-2 later that day.
